The Science Behind Spermidine and How It Works in the Body
Spermidine is synthesized from the amino acid arginine by the body’s cells, and it is involved in many important cellular processes. It has been shown to regulate autophagy, a natural process of cell recycling and renewal that removes damaged and dysfunctional cellular components and promotes healthy cell function. Autophagy is critical for maintaining cellular homeostasis, and studies have linked its dysfunction to many age-related diseases.
One of the key mechanisms through which spermidine promotes autophagy is by activating a protein complex called mTORC1, which is involved in regulating cell growth and metabolism. When mTORC1 is activated, it inhibits autophagy, and when it is inhibited, autophagy is promoted. Spermidine has been shown to inhibit mTORC1, thus promoting autophagy and improving cellular health.
Recent studies have also suggested that spermidine may have potential anti-aging effects. In a study conducted on mice, spermidine supplementation was found to increase lifespan and improve cardiovascular health. Additionally, spermidine has been shown to have neuroprotective effects and may help prevent age-related cognitive decline. While more research is needed to fully understand the potential benefits of spermidine, these findings suggest that it may be a promising avenue for promoting healthy aging.

How Spermidine Can Improve Brain Function and Cognitive Performance
Spermidine has been shown to improve brain function and cognitive performance by promoting the growth of new brain cells and improving memory and learning abilities. One study published in the journal Aging Cell found that administering spermidine to aged mice improved their spatial memory performance and increased the density of dendritic spines, which are the sites of communication between neurons.
Another study published in the Journal of Neuroscience showed that spermidine supplementation in rats improved cognitive performance and increased the growth of new hippocampal neurons, which are involved in memory and learning. These findings suggest that spermidine may have potential applications in the treatment of age-related cognitive decline and neurodegenerative diseases such as Alzheimer’s and Parkinson’s.
Furthermore, spermidine has been found to have anti-inflammatory and antioxidant properties, which can protect the brain from damage caused by oxidative stress and inflammation. A study published in the Journal of Neurochemistry showed that spermidine treatment reduced inflammation and oxidative stress in the brains of mice with Alzheimer’s disease, leading to improved cognitive function.
The Role of Spermidine in Promoting Heart Health and Reducing Cardiovascular Risk Factors
Spermidine has been shown to have cardiovascular benefits by reducing blood pressure, decreasing inflammation, and promoting the growth of new blood vessels. One study published in the Journal of Hypertension found that spermidine supplementation in rats reduced blood pressure and improved endothelial function, which is critical for maintaining healthy blood vessels.
Another study published in the American Journal of Physiology-Heart and Circulatory Physiology found that spermidine treatment in rats reduced oxidative stress and inflammation and increased the growth of new blood vessels. These findings suggest that spermidine may have potential therapeutic applications in the treatment of cardiovascular diseases such as hypertension, atherosclerosis, and heart failure.
Furthermore, spermidine has been found to have anti-aging effects on the heart. A study published in the journal Nature Medicine found that spermidine supplementation in mice led to improved cardiac function and increased lifespan. The researchers attributed these effects to the activation of a cellular recycling process called autophagy, which helps to remove damaged proteins and organelles from cells.

Frequently Asked Questions About Spermidine Supplementation
Q: Is spermidine found in food sources?
A: Yes, spermidine is found in many common food sources, including soybeans, mushrooms, wheat germ, and aged cheese.
